I've got a smaller farm and I square bale 25 acres. My dad has baled the farm for 30 years with a david brown 990 and had no problems as far as the tractor being able to pull the baler . . last year I purchased a new holland 565 square baler I believe the min Hp. requirement is 35 pto hp. I realize the 431 has 44pto and the 451 has 45pto I was just wondering is anyone had used one with a 565 and had decent power to pull hills because my farm is quite hilly and I dont want to end up with a tractor thats underpowered for my use . .

If you're just pulling the baler, either tractor should be fine. With a wagon and baler, it would be tricky if the hills are very steep.

The 431 would be the min. that you could use. The 451 would do much better, power wise and weight.

After looking at the specs on MF website, the 451 is a much better choice, namely because of the wet disc brakes and planetary final drive over the 431's dry drum brakes and direct type axle.
